LG Confirms: Nexus 4 Coming to Indonesia This Year

It is confirmed: The LG-made Nexus 4, Google’s new flagship Android phone, will be available for sale this December in Indonesia. This was announced by Denny Muliawardana, the sales head of LG Mobile Indonesia yesterday via Okezone.

LG reminds Indonesian consumers that the Nexus 4 will not use the widely-rumored Key Lime Pie, instead it runs Jelly Bean 4.2 – that’s still a good update, but with no new name. There is no news regarding the Samsung-made Nexus 10 tablet, but since it took around four months for the Asus-produced Nexus 7 to land in Indonesia (compared to the international release), we might need to wait a bit more for the Nexus 10’s arrival.
